Other Translations:
The Master said, “I have never denied instruction to anyone who, of their own accord, offered up as little as a bundle of silk or bit of cured meat.”
Confucius, & Slingerland, E. (2003). Analects: With selections from traditional commentaries. Hackett Publishing.
The Master said, If a person comes with a bundle of dried meat or better, I’ve never refused him instruction.
Confucius, & Watson, B. (2007). The Analects of Confucius. Columbia University Press.
